About BELFOR
BELFOR is a global leader in property restoration, helping families and businesses recover from fire, water, storm, and other disaster-related damage. We’re dedicated to restoring properties and rebuilding lives. Join a team that values excellence, teamwork, and your professional growth in a fast-paced, rewarding industry.

Position Overview Reporting to the General Manager, the
Office Manager
provides administrative support and oversees the daily operations of the local office. This role ensures compliance with all company policies and regulatory requirements while maintaining an organized and efficient work environment. The ideal candidate is highly organized, self-directed, and capable of managing multiple priorities with minimal supervision. This position also includes a Human Resources Generalist component, supporting policy adherence, employee relations, and addressing workplace concerns, while managing key financial processes, including accounts payable, to support a productive and well-run office.
